El código postal 27983 cubre Windsor, North Carolina, con una población de unos 8,642 y un ingreso medio del hogar de $44,228.

Windsor, North Carolina — el área que la Oficina del Censo delimita para este código postal. Los códigos postales son conjuntos de rutas de reparto y no áreas, así que esto es la aproximación del Censo, no un límite del Servicio Postal.
